Re: package-tracker database dump?



On Wed, Mar 11, 2015 at 04:31:49PM +0000, Russ Garrett wrote:
> I'm doing some investigation into visualising package activity in
> Debian, and I'm wondering if it would be possible to get hold of a
> dump of the package-tracker database? It seems more efficient than
> wasting time and bandwidth regenerating it all myself.

rather than the package-tracker's you are interested in UDD?
https://udd.debian.org/

You can find a dump on that site, or you can use a live replica (regenerated
daily from that very dump) at http://public-udd-mirror.xvm.mit.edu
